    I get this, but there are a lot of other canned foods & frozen meals that are only ___ calories a day. Why not at least switch it up & have other kinds of canned/frozen stuff once in awhile [if you're set on that]? Why JUST soup?

    There are also a lot of foods other than soup that are low calorie & will still allow you to snack a lot if you need to. I'm also a snacker, so I understand. You just have to experiment with things. 40-calorie bread, fat free mayo, turkey, cheese, tomato, & lettuce makes a sandwich that's 150 calories or less. I also like to snack on veggies as long as I have something awesome to dip them in. I like Sabra hummus &/or greek ranch dressing. Both are fairly low cal, & an entire plate of various veggies [I like sweet peppers, cucumber, carrot sticks, green onion, sugar snap peas, & tomato] is under 200 calories. It's worth figuring out how to eat foods you actually like in a low calorie way. This is a lifestyle change - you'll be doing this for the rest of your life, and you can't just eat soup.
